Do K-pop Fans Have to Buy Stuff from Their Idols?
K-pop has grown to become one of the most popular global music phenomena, captivating fans from all over the world. While being a fan of a K-pop group or idol can be incredibly rewarding, it is important to recognize that there is no obligation to purchase merchandise from your idols. This article explores the dynamics of K-pop fandom and the role that fan support plays in the industry, without implying that it is a mandatory component of fandom.
Fan Culture: A Voluntary and Personal Experience
Fan culture in the context of K-pop, or any other fandom, is a voluntary association of individuals who share a common interest or affection for a particular artist or group. Fans make choices based on their personal connection and appreciation for the idols they support. There is a diverse range of activities and ways in which fans can engage with their idols, and buying merchandise is one of them. However, it is essential to understand that this decision is entirely up to the fan and should not be seen as a requirement or obligation.
The Importance of Fan Support
Fan support, through various means such as purchasing merchandise, attending concerts, and spreading the idols' music, is significant for several reasons. Firstly, it provides financial backing that allows idols to continue their careers and potentially expand their reach. Secondly, it fosters a strong community among fans, creating a sense of connection and unity. However, it is crucial to recognize that these forms of support are not obligatory. Fans can still have a meaningful and fulfilling experience within the K-pop fandom without necessarily indulging in material purchases.
Making Informed Choices
It is important for aspiring and established fans to make informed choices based on their personal values and financial situations. Some fans may choose to support their idols through settlements, while others might prefer to save their money for other purposes. Additionally, there are many ways to support idols without purchasing merchandise, such as spreading their music, attending and promoting concerts, and joining social media communities dedicated to the idols. These forms of support can be just as valuable in building a meaningful connection with the idols and their fanbase.
